|In an administration tool (like WebSphere or Weblogic has) we
|need to expand the MBean Interface to allow management on
|the jBoss server. At the moment the MBean Interface is designed
|for the jBoss inter-components communication but it is not enough
|for an administration tool (if it is a Web or Swing client).
|
|I will have a look at each service and then propose the necessary
|changes and then we can discuss this, OK?
